EVALUATION OF CLINICAL AND PARACLINICAL CHARACTERISTICS IN CASES OF RESIDUAL BILE DUCT STONES AFTER BILIARY STONE SURGERY

Abstract

Objective: To describe clinical, paraclinical, and cholangioscopic features in patients with residual bile duct stones undergoing cholangioscopy via a Kehr T-tube tract at Binh Dan Hospital.


Methods: A retrospective descriptive study of 207 patients who underwent T-tube tract cholangioscopy at the Hepatobiliary Department, Binh Dan Hospital, from January 2022 to April 2025. Collected variables included demographics, comorbidities and ASA class, pre-cholangioscopy ultrasound and T-tube cholangiography, and endoscopic findings (tract maturation, stone location/burden, obstruction, and inflamed/easily bleeding mucosa). Descriptive analysis was performed.


Results: Mean age was 59.46 ± 13.85 years; 64.3% were female. Most patients had no comorbidities (76.3%); ASA II and III accounted for 84.1% and 15.0%, respectively. On ultrasound, intrahepatic stones accounted for 60.9%, extrahepatic/CBD stones 12.1%, and combined lesions 27.0%. The tract was mature in 96.7% of cases. Obstructive stones were present in 20.3%. At cholangioscopy, intrahepatic stones were seen in 47.4%, extrahepatic stones 33.8%, and combined lesions 18.8%; <5 stones in 64.3% and staghorn stones in 7.2%. Inflamed and easily bleeding bile ducts were noted in 10.1%.


Conclusions: Patients undergoing T-tube tract cholangioscopy were predominantly elderly females with ASA II–III. Intrahepatic stones predominated, while most tracts were well matured, facilitating endoscopic access.
